A kind of storage battery bridging weld mold
Technical field
The utility model is related to lead-acid accumulator soldering appliance, more particularly, to a kind of storage battery bridging weld mold.
Background technology
At present, domestic battery production enterprise, welding of passing a bridge is ignited and gap bridge offset pole is entered one by one using oxygen or natural gas Row manual welding, this process speed of welding is slow, efficiency is low, and high to welder's skill set requirements, and needs multiple welders to complete Rate request on streamline.
Such as Publication No. CN202137531U utility model patent discloses a kind of lead-acid accumulator gap bridge Welder Tool, including two welding moulds, two connecting rods, welding mould are provided with molding port, and two connecting rods are connected by the first movable axis, two Welding mould is connected by the second movable axis with the front end of described two connecting rods respectively, and the rear portion of two connecting rods is connected with spring; , it is necessary to be welded after with soldering turret, two neighboring gap bridge offset pole is clamped during welding, the power difference of clamping also results in welding matter Amount is different;Further, since welding process is completed in welding of igniting, thus produced toxic gas is not only produced to human body Harm, can also be polluted to environment.
In addition, a kind of existing Publication No. CN102248343A Overbridge welding clamp of storage battery, for by battery Need a pair pairs of gap bridge offset poles welded together to clamp to be abutted together, the fixture includes the upper folder that level is stacked together Several welding holes for running through upper and lower clamping plate are offered on plate and lower plate, train wheel bridge and lower plate, train wheel bridge is sent out with lower plate It can change the aperture of welding hole during raw relative slip, be equipped with and clamped a pair after welding hole aperture diminishes at each welding hole The clamping device for the gap bridge offset pole to be welded together.Overbridge welding clamp of storage battery in the patent utilizes upper and lower two The insertion and clamping staggering to change the aperture of welding hole, realize gap bridge offset pole of block clamping plate, all gap bridge offset pole Clamping is all synchronously completed, and clamps dynamics identical, it is possible to achieve disposable to complete synchronous welding work.But, in welding process In, there is the phenomenon of lead in the gap of two poles, influence welding quality.
Utility model content
For problems of the prior art, the utility model provides a kind of storage battery bridging weld mold, is used for The automation equipment or partially manual welder of gap bridge pole welding, and in welding process between drive bar insertion pole Gap, it is to avoid lead liquid flows down from there, influences gap bridge welding quality, lifts welding efficiency.

Embodiment
Gap bridge weld mold of the present utility model is described in further detail below in conjunction with the accompanying drawings.
Gap bridge weld mold as shown in Figures 1 to 3, including bottom plate 301, the first template 302 and the second template 303.Bottom plate 301 middle part hollow out, the battery of its underpart is placed on for compressing, and pole to be welded is entered the to may pass through bottom plate Welded in one template 302 and the second template 303.First template 302 and the second template 303 are slidably fitted in bottom plate 301 Above middle part, or as needed, rail plate can be set on bottom plate 301.
First template 302 is provided with the first soldering opening 312, for aligning a pole to be welded;In second template 303 With the second soldering opening 313 set is aligned with the first soldering opening 312, inside can accommodate another pole to be welded.First The relative movement of the template 303 of template 302 and second is when drawing close, and two soldering openings are from tightening up pole pair to be welded, and the first welding Mouth 312 and the split of the second soldering opening 313 form the welding hole for welding pole insertion of passing a bridge, and plumb joint stretches into the interior heating pole of welding hole Post, is welded after being formed to pass a bridge after molten lead liquid fixed line.
In the present embodiment, the quantity of welding hole is 5, is divided to and is listed on two rows, and the side of the second template 303 is provided with concave shaped cavity 315, the side of the first template 302 is inserted in concave shaped cavity, and the second soldering opening 313 is distributed in side and the spill of the second template 303 The medial surface of chamber.
Gap bridge weld mold in the present embodiment also includes being arranged on the of the first template 302 and the both sides of the second template 303 Blend stop 310 is installed, sliding block is provided with stopper slot, one end of blend stop 310 on one sliding block 306 and the second sliding block 307, two sliding blocks It is a tight fit in stopper slot.The relative blend stop in position inserts same welding hole in welding on first sliding block 306 and the second sliding block 307 Interior the two poles of the earth intercolumniation, corresponding, the bottom surface of the first template 302 and the second template 303 is provided with slot 311, movable blend stop 310 In in slot 311, the two poles of the earth intercolumniation that shelves bar is inserted in welding hole is transferred by sliding block, filling pole gap stops after heating Lead liquid leaves, and lifts gap bridge welding quality.
In the present embodiment, the first template 302, the second template 303, the first sliding block 306 and the second sliding block 307 are by the bottom of installed in Cylinder driving on plate 301.Specifically, provided with the He of the first cylinder 309 for driving the first sliding block 306 and the second sliding block 307 respectively Second cylinder 308, the pistons end of cylinder and corresponding cunning.First template 302 and the second template 303 connect the 3rd cylinder respectively 304 and the 4th cylinder 305.
In another embodiment, the top of each soldering opening is provided with water conservancy diversion cambered surface 314, aperture along depth to gradually reducing, Deposited beneficial to the lead liquid of melting and be solidificated in the bottom of welding hole, form the gap bridge welding of the two poles of the earth intercolumniation.
